The Material Myth: Is Balsa Always Best?
Balsa wood enjoys legendary status among model boat builders. Its lightweight nature and easy machinability are undeniable advantages. However, its fragility and susceptibility to moisture can be limiting. What if we questioned this ingrained preference?
Q: What about alternatives for enhanced durability?
A: Consider using lightweight hardwoods like basswood or even carefully selected, thin plywood. These offer superior strength and water resistance, though they may require more skillful carving. For specific parts demanding extreme strength (like a keel), using a composite material like carbon fiber reinforced plastic (CFRP) â" albeit more expensive and requiring specific tools â" could be transformative. Recent research in lightweight composite materials, often detailed in publications like the *Journal of Composite Materials*, highlights advancements in strength-to-weight ratios, opening avenues for previously impossible model designs.
Q: Can we move beyond wood entirely?
A: Absolutely! 3D printing is rapidly changing the game. Materials like PLA (polylactic acid) or ABS (acrylonitrile butadiene styrene) allow for intricate designs and rapid prototyping. While some finishing is required, 3D-printed hulls can offer unmatched precision and the possibility of incorporating internal structures not easily achievable with traditional methods. Beyond the Hull: Innovative Material Choices for Details
The beauty of model boat building lies in the details. Hereâs where we can truly get creative.
Story Time: The Case of the Unexpected Mast
A seasoned model builder, frustrated with the brittleness of his masts, experimented with repurposed carbon fiber fishing rods. The result? A remarkably strong and lightweight mast that surpassed his expectations. This highlights the importance of looking beyond traditional materials; sometimes the best solutions are already around us!
Q: What about intricate details like rigging and fittings?
A: Instead of solely relying on thin wire, explore using fishing line for finer rigging details. Its strength and flexibility offer a significant advantage. For fittings, consider using miniature brass components, often available from hobby shops or online retailers specializing in model making. These provide a touch of realism and lasting durability. Explore options like using resin casting to create custom parts. This allows for intricate designs and the use of pigments for accurate coloring.
The Future of Model Boat Materials: Sustainability and Innovation
The model boat building community is increasingly focused on sustainability. Bamboo, a rapidly renewable resource, offers a lightweight and strong alternative to traditional hardwoods. Recycled plastics can also play a role, allowing for creative upcycling and a reduced environmental footprint. Further exploration into bio-composites â" materials combining natural fibers with biodegradable resins â" presents a fascinating avenue for eco-conscious model builders.
Ultimately, the best material for your model boat will depend on your skill level, the design complexity, and your budget.
